ARM: dts: msm: Add dummy VBUS regulator for hsic hub for apq8074
Dragonboard APQ8074 has an always-on VBUS supply for HSIC hub,
providing a dummy regulator to make smsc driver happy.
Change-Id: I89137a076db13f4beb0795f33b13d8959b0258f0
Signed-off-by: Eugene Yasman <eyasman@codeaurora.org>
diff --git a/arch/arm/boot/dts/apq8074-dragonboard.dtsi b/arch/arm/boot/dts/apq8074-dragonboard.dtsi
index a8b3065..7f006f2 100644
--- a/arch/arm/boot/dts/apq8074-dragonboard.dtsi
+++ b/arch/arm/boot/dts/apq8074-dragonboard.dtsi
@@ -14,6 +14,10 @@
/include/ "msm8974-camera-sensor-dragonboard.dtsi"
/include/ "msm8974-leds.dtsi"
+&vph_pwr_vreg {
+ status = "ok";
+};
+
&soc {
serial@f991e000 {
status = "ok";
@@ -62,6 +66,10 @@
#size-cells = <1>;
ranges;
smsc,reset-gpio = <&pm8941_gpios 8 0x00>;
+ /* Dragonboard has an always-on VBUS supply for HSIC hub,
+ * providing a dummy regulator for the hub driver
+ */
+ hub_vbus-supply = <&vph_pwr_vreg>;
hsic_host: hsic@f9a00000 {
compatible = "qcom,hsic-host";